Owner's manual
28 ©Copyright 2005 Cirrus Logic, Inc. DS651UM23
Version 2.3
CobraNet Hardware User’s Manual
Host Management Interface (HMI) 
7.4 Protocol and Messages
The message conduit is used to issue commands to the CS1810xx/CS4961xx and 
retrieve HMI status. The data conduit is used to transfer data dependent on the HMI state 
as determined by commands issued by the host via the message conduit.
7.4.1 Messages
Messages are used to efficiently invoke action in the CS1810xx/CS4961xx. To send a 
message, the host optionally writes to the A, B, and C registers. Writing to the D register 
transmits the message to the CS1810xx/CS4961xx. A listing of all HMI messages is 
shown in Tab l e 4. Refer also to "HMI Definitions" on page 33 and "HMI Access Code" on 
page 34.
Table 4. HMI messages
Message 
DRQ Handshake 
Mode 
A B C D
Translate Address n/c Address (MS) Address Address (LS) 0xB3
Acknowledge Interrupt n/c n/c n/c n/c 0xB4
Identify read n/c n/c 7 0xB5
Goto Packet Transmit 
Buffer 
write n/c n/c 6 0xB5 
Goto Translation  write n/c n/c 5 0xB5 
Acknowledge Packet 
Receipt
n/c n/c n/c 4 0xB5
Transmit Packet n/c n/c n/c 3 0xB5
Goto Counters read n/c n/c 2 0xB5
Goto Packet Receive 
Buffer 
read n/c n/c 1 0xB5
Goto Translation  read n/c n/c 0 0xB5










